What to check before choosing a building with low open violation rates near the M22 bus in Chinatown

  • Use the low-open-violations filter as a starting signal, not a guarantee. Ask for the most recent inspection/violation status and the timeframe for any open items.
  • Confirm the M22 route and walk time for your exact start and end points (home, work, school), since “near” can vary block to block.
  • Match your lease terms to your plans. Before applying, confirm lease length, renewal language, and any move-in conditions noted by the building.
  • Bring total-cost planning into every decision: confirm deposits, rent schedule, utilities responsibilities, and any one-time fees listed by the building.
